Situation
Addison Road is located with in a short distance of Caterham on the Hill offering many cafes, shops, family friendly pubs and restaurants, whilst Caterham town centre in the Valley offers a range of shopping facilities including the Church Walk prescient, Waitrose and Morrison’s supermarket. Tesco on the hill can be found a short distance away. Leisure and fitness facilities can be found on the village and at the De Stafford sports centre whilst the area is surrounded by miles of open countryside including Coulsdon Common and the nearby Kenley aerodrome, a short walk away.
Caterham railway station provides services to London Bridge and Victoria. The M25 orbital motorway, approached at junction 6, is within 5 miles providing vehicular access to Gatwick, via the M23, and Heathrow airports, as well as the national motorway network. There are schools for boys and girls of all ages in both the private and state sectors within the Tandridge District, including Caterham school.
